代码改变世界

随笔档案-2011年10月

[linux基础学习]文件和目录属性

2011-10-30 16:47 by iBlog, 738 阅读, 收藏,
摘要: 1、 Linux 文件属性概说; Linux 文件或目录的属性主要包括:文件或目录的节点、种类、权限模式、链接数量、所归属的用户和用户组、最近访问或修改的时间等内容; [root@localhost ~]# ls -lih 总计 104K 2408949 -rwxr-xr-x 1 root root 7 04-21 12:47 lsfile.sh 2408830 drwxr-xr-x 2 root root 4.0K 04-21 12:46 mkuml-2004.07.17 阅读全文

[linux基础学习]run level

2011-10-28 14:54 by iBlog, 1710 阅读, 收藏,
摘要: 解释一下什么是run level:运行级别(Runlevel)指的是Unix或者Linux等类Unix操作系统下不同的运行模式。运行级别通常分为7等,分别是从0到6,但如果必要的话也可以更多。例如在大多数linux操作系统下一共有如下6个典型的运行级别: 0 – Halt 停机(不要将0设置为缺省,否则服务器启动后就会马上关闭) 1 - Single user mode 单用户模式 2 - Multi-user 不带NFS的多用户模式 (无网络连接) 3 - Full multi-user mode 完全多用户模式(启动网络连接) 阅读全文

[linux基础学习]命令(一)

2011-10-26 16:09 by iBlog, 659 阅读, 收藏,
摘要: 学习linux之前,要知道如何进行X window(linux的窗口环境) 跟文本命令行之间的切换,初学最好不要用图形环境进入系统,要强行使自己处在文本模式,这不是传说中的装逼,这是成为牛逼的必经之路。Linux提供六个Terminal(虚拟终端), 切换的方式为使用:[Ctrl] + [Alt] + [F1]~[F6], 分别命名为tty1 ~ tty6(tty一词源于Teletypes ) 阅读全文

[程序员应该知道的]硬盘基本知识(二)

2011-10-25 11:31 by iBlog, 2139 阅读, 收藏,
摘要: 接着【程序员应该知道的】硬盘基本知识(一) ,了解硬盘基本机械构造以及运行原理之后,我们还想知道硬盘上的盘片是如何进行分区的、有哪几种分区、如何存储分区信息的? 阅读全文

[程序员应该知道的]硬盘基本知识(一)

2011-10-24 16:39 by iBlog, 8820 阅读, 收藏,
摘要: 首先简单认识一下硬盘的物理结构,硬盘内部的物理结构很复杂,只能从大的颗粒度去看内部的结构总体来说,硬盘结构包括:盘片、磁头、盘片主轴、控制电机、磁头控制器、数据转换器、接口、缓存等几个部份。所有的盘片(一般硬盘里有多个盘片,盘片之间平行)都固定在一个主轴上。在每个盘片的存储面上都有一个磁头,磁头与盘片之间的距离很小(所以剧烈震动容易损坏),磁头连在一个磁头控制器上,统一控制各个磁头的运动。 阅读全文

javascript小游戏源码

2011-10-11 10:38 by iBlog, 3741 阅读, 收藏,
摘要: 这是一个非常简单的小游戏,用鼠标点击方格堵住红色的方格,不让它逃出整个表格的边缘,就赢了,否则就game over了。 下面为源码,可以分析分析分析学习学习,哈哈。 这是一个非常简单的小游戏,用鼠标点击方格堵住红色的方格,不让它逃出整个表格的边缘,就赢了,否则就game over了。 下面为源码,可以分析分析分析学习学习,哈哈下面为源码,可以分析分析分析学习学习,哈哈下面为源码。 阅读全文

oracle免安装客户端设置

2011-10-10 17:46 by iBlog, 6934 阅读, 收藏,
摘要: 对oracle不是很熟悉,就是使用层面的,开发时往往需要连接oracle,又不想单独安装,一般都用个免安装的客户端罢了,再次记录一下自用 1、下载oracle免安装的客户端 下载地址:http://download.csdn.net/detail/shishaomeng/3671452 2、配置环境变量 主要有如下三个环境变量需要配置: ORACLE_HOME=客户端解压根目录地址 NLS_LANG=使用的编码集 TNS_ADMIN=客户端解压根目录地址 阅读全文

Java中的克隆(CLONE)

2011-10-10 16:18 by iBlog, 15536 阅读, 收藏,
摘要: 编程过程中我们常常遇到如下情况: 假设有一个对象object,在某处又需要一个跟object一样的实例object2,强调的是object和object2是两个独立的实例,只是在开始的时候,他们是具有相同状态的(属性字段的值都相同),跟同卵双胞胎很相似。遇到这种情况的做法一般是,重新new一个对象object2,将object的字段值赋予object2,可以说这种方法很土,我们可以使用clone方法克隆出一个跟object一样的object2,很高效。 阅读全文